Этот вопрос закрыт для ответов, так как повторяет вопрос Почему в цикле While read не вся строка присваивается переменной?
@teenczm

Почему не верное имя при использовании zip?

Есть файл fio.txt со списком:

Иванов Иван Иванович
Сергеев Сергей Сергеевич
Алексеев Алексей Алексеевич

Есть папка с файлами share(сюда распаковали файл .docx)
нужно сформировать три архива c именами из файла fio.txt
Делаю так:

#!/bin/bash

while read line ; do
cd /etc/samba/share
zip -r "$line".docx *
done < /etc/samba/fio.txt

Получается :
6029862a10d4a682491143.jpeg

Что должно получиться:
Иванов Иван Иванович.docx
Сергеев Сергей Сергеевич.docx
Алексеев Алексей Алексеевич.docx
  • Вопрос задан
  • 64 просмотра
Ваш ответ на вопрос

Вопрос закрыт для ответов и комментариев

Потому что уже есть похожий вопрос.
Похожие вопросы